My X-Fire has developed the on again off again heater fan problem. With the switch on, nothing happens, then 5 minutes later it blows for maybe 2 minutes, then goes off again... then 20 minutes later it comes back on, if I am lucky for 5 minutes. I AM GETTING REAL TIRED OF DRIVING WITH ONLY MY BUTT WARM! So, in searching the forum, sounds to me like the Blower motor resistor is the most likely problem-
So, who has found one at a reasonable price? Ebay currently has nothing, and the best I have found so far is $262. I will carry a blanket with me and drive with the windows open before I pay that much...
Who has had better success? Also if someone has posted a step-by-step, my nimble fingered son will be more inclined to help me out.

Guns- thanks a million. I talked to Rusty there, he sent me the part (BEHR, just like the one I took out) for the 320 Mercedes. $154 as advertised, to the door. I did find the need to reuse the red wire from tho old regulator, as the one on the new part was kinda short. Also, I found it easier to remove the blower motor complete, replace the regulator (2 screws) and replace the entire unit. It was much easier to get the screwholes lined up with the entire unit, it was easy to mark how it went in with a piece of tape before I removed it. Good mechanic- 45 minutes- me- 2 hours!

I had exactly the same problem. Blower unit had a mind of it's own. Thanks to all the postings regarding the issue it has now been fixed. Took about 30 mins to replace. Need a torx driver to remove the mounting screws.

Hi mate i have just pulled out my fan motor Very easy to get out 10 min. I had the same problem and after a good inspection i found that the comutator brushes in the fan motor were worn out ( Not the resistor)
Please check the length of your brushes to ensure they are touching the comy. It is a simple process just remove the two screws on the top of the fan motor and the who plastic piece will come leaving you with the motor and fan. You will see two clips holding the brushes in just pry of and check your brush length. The clips just press back on . If you are not sure what the lenght should be . The brushes should be at least one half inche in lenght. YTou may have an auto elect mate who could look for you only takes a couple of mins. Regards Roy
